Mold design with improved cooling

A mold is provided for use with a wheel-type blow mold machine, the mold being one of a plurality of molds for locating in a circular pattern on a wheel of the blow-mold machine and having a longitudinal direction for aligning tangentially with a circumferential direction of the mold wheel and a transverse direction perpendicular to the longitudinal direction. The mold has a first part and a second part. The first part has a first molding portion with a longitudinal end in the longitudinal direction of the mold and a first end portion adjoining the first molding portion at the longitudinal end of the first molding portion and having a free edge opposite the first molding portion, the free edge being non-parallel to the longitudinal direction and the transverse direction. The first part also has an outer cooling circuit located in the first end portion, and an inner cooling circuit located in the first end portion at a different location in the transverse direction than the outer cooling circuit. The inner cooling circuit is a split tube with a first passage of the split tube being for directing a cooling fluid to the first end portion and a second passage of the split tube being for directing the cooling fluid from the first end portion. The second part is separable from the first part and has a second molding portion.

Cylinder cover of natural gas engine

The invention discloses a cylinder cover of a natural gas engine. The cylinder cover is of a frame type cavity structure and comprises an air inlet passage, an air exhaust passage, valve seat ring holes, a saucer-shaped combustion chamber and a spark plug mounting hole. The frame type cavity structure comprises a bottom plate, side plates and a top plate, the air inlet passage and the air exhaust passage are arranged in the middle of a cavity and are respectively communicated with the combustion chamber via valves; the valve seat ring holes are respectively formed in positions among the air inlet passage, the air exhaust passage and the combustion chamber and are used for mounting valve seat rings and forming sealing strips for the heads of the valves; the saucer-shaped combustion chamber is in the shape of an inverted saucer, the size of the outer edge of the saucer-shaped combustion chamber is matched with that of the outer edge of a piston-cup-shaped combustion chamber, and the saucer-shaped combustion chamber and the piston-cup-shaped combustion chamber form an apple-shaped combustion chamber; the spark plug mounting hole is formed in a position between the air inlet passage and the air exhaust passage and is communicated with the saucer-shaped combustion chamber. The cylinder cover has the advantages that owing to the structural design of the saucer-shaped combustion chamber at the bottom of the cylinder cover, the radiating performance of the cylinder cover can be improved, and the reliability of a piston can be effectively enhanced.

Electrical housing having cooling and sound-absorbing means

An apparatus for enclosing a medium and/or high voltage unit connectable to an electric power system. The unit includes one or a plurality of electrical components and generates heat as a by-product during operation. The apparatus includes a housing including a main chamber housing a seat for holding the unit. The main chamber is arranged to house the unit. The housing includes at least one gas exit opening at an upper part of the housing and at least one gas entry opening. The housing includes a sound-absorptive gas exit chamber provided with the at least one gas exit opening. The housing includes a sound-absorptive gas entry chamber provided with the at least one gas entry opening. A first free heat convection path is provided inside the housing between the at least one gas entry opening and the at least one gas exit opening, via the gas entry chamber, via the main chamber and via the gas exit chamber, in order to provide cooling. Each of the gas exit chamber and the gas entry chamber houses at least one sound-absorbing member for absorbing sound produced by the unit during operation. At least one of the gas exit chamber and the gas entry chamber has at least one heat conducting wall and at least one free space provided between the at least one sound-absorbing member and said wall such that the first free heat convection path is provided inside the housing between the at least one gas entry opening and the at least one gas exit opening via the at least one free space.
